On Fri, 16 Nov 2007, Eric Paris wrote:

> +#ifdef CONFIG_SECURITY
> +	/*
> +	 * If a hint addr is less than mmap_min_addr change addr to be as
> +	 * low as possible but still greater than mmap_min_addr
> +	 */
> +	if (!(flags & MAP_FIXED) && ((void *)addr != NULL) &&
> +	    (addr < mmap_min_addr))
> +		addr = PAGE_ALIGN(mmap_min_addr);
> +#endif

Please make this a static inline which is optimized away with 
!CONFIG_SECURITY.
